Gazprom Forced To Cut Gas Supplies to Europe

Russian gas giant Gazprom has cut gas supplies to Hungary and Bosnia-Herzegovina because of a very cold weather in Russia to deliver more gas to domestic users.

Gazprom said that Italy and Austria may also be in the list.

Hungary?s natural gas imports from Russia via Ukraine dropped by around 20 percent on Wednesday as Gazprom reduced gas deliveries due to cold weather in Russia, the Hungarian Economy Ministry said.

Gazprom is the world?s largest gas company and supplies one quarter of Europe?s gas needs.
